Cold-storage accumulators

The cold-storage accumulators provided prevent the tempera-

ture in the freezer from rising too quickly 

in the event of a power failure, thus 

preserving the quality of the food. 

To ensure maximum storage time in 

the event of a power failure, place the 

cold-storage accumulators in the top-

most freezer drawer on top of the food.

Cleaning

Before cleaning always switch off the appliance. Pull out 

the mains plug or remove/unscrew the fuse.

Clean the inside, equipment parts and outer walls with lukewarm 

water and a little detergent. Do not use abrasive or acid cleaners 

or chemical solvents.

Do not use steam cleaners because of the risk of injury and 

damage. 

•  Use a commercially available stainless-steel cleaning agent for 

stainless-steel appliances.

-  In order to achieve best possible protection, apply a stainless-

   steel care agent only on the door uniformly in grinding direc-tion 

after cleaning. 

   Points which are darker at the start and a more intensive 

   coloration of the stainless-steel surface are normal.

-  Do not use abrasive sponges or scourers, do not use 

   concentrated cleaning agents and never use cleaning 

   agents containing sand, chloride or acid or chemical solvents, 

   as these would damage the surfaces and could cause 

   corrosion.

-  We recommend using a soft cloth and an all-purpose cleaner 

with a neutral pH value. Only use food safe cleaning materials 

inside the appliance. 

•  Ensure that no cleaning water penetrates into the electrical 

components or ventilation grille.

•  Dry all parts well with a cloth.

•  Do not damage or remove the type plate on the inside of the 

appliance. It is very important for servicing purposes.

Malfunctions

Your appliance is designed and manufactured for a lengthy, 

reliable operating life with no malfunctions. If a malfunction 

nonetheless occurs during operation, check whether it is due 

to an operating error. Please note that even during the war-

ranty period the resultant servicing costs in this case will have 

to be borne by the owner.

You may be able to rectify the following faults by checking 

the possible causes yourself: 
•  Appliance does not function:

 the control lamps are not lit.

– Is the appliance switched on?

– Is the plug correctly fitted in the mains socket?

– Is the socket fuse intact?

•  Loud running noise:

– Is the appliance set up firmly on the floor?

– Does the appliance cause nearby items of furniture or objects 

to vibrate? Please note that noises caused by the refrigerant 

circuit cannot be avoided.

•  The temperature is not low enough:

– Is the temperature setting correct (see "Setting the tempera-

ture")?

– Have excessive amounts of fresh food been placed in the 

appliance? Observe the temperature display for a further 24 

hours.

–  Does the separately installed thermometer show the correct 

reading?

–  Is the ventilation system working properly?

–  Is the appliance set up too close to a heat source?
If none of the above causes apply 

and you cannot rectify the fault 

yourself, contact the nearest cus-

tomer service department.

Please state the 

  appliance designation  

  service number 

  appliance number

 

of the rating plate (see fig.). The 

type plate is located in the freezer 

compartment on the left-hand inside wall, next to the top freezer 

drawer. Keep the door closed if there is a fault. This will stop cold 

from escaping and the temperature from rising.

Shutting your appliance down

If your appliance is to be shut down for any length of time, switch it 

off and disconnect the plug or remove the fuse. Clean the appliance 

and leave the door open in order to prevent unpleasant smells.

Defrosting

•  Switch the appliance off to defrost. Press the 

ON/OFF

 button 

so that the temperature display goes dark.

•  Remove the drawers and glass shelves.

•  Wrap the frozen food in paper or blankets and store in a cool  place.

•  To speed up the defrosting process put a saucepan of hot wa-

ter on the compartment floor.

•  Leave the door of the appliance open while defrosting. After 

defrosting mop up the remaining water and clean the appliance.

Do not use any mechanical devices or other artificial 

aids for defrosting other than those recommended by the 

manufacturer.
